If deep links into the Fernwheel app start landing on the home screen instead of the target view, check the route registry service first; a stale route manifest is the usual cause. Force a manifest refresh, then verify with the link tester on a staging device. If routes still misresolve, roll back the last manifest publish. The full routing table and rollback steps are documented internally here.

wiki page, bagef-yajof: https://sentry.sivrelcloud.corp/board

# Flaglight Rollouts — Approvals

Quick version for on-call: any rollout touching more than 5% of traffic needs an approval in Flaglight before the ramp continues. Kill switches don't need approval — just flip them and note it in the incident channel. Scheduled ramps pause automatically if error budget burns hot. If you're stuck at 2 a.m. with a pending approval, there's one person authorized to override, and that's the approver below.

account owner for tagep-bafof: Norael Gilax Juleth

### Audit Item 7 — Weather-Alert Fan-Out (Stormlark Pipeline)

For new contractors: the Stormlark service fans out severe-weather alerts to push, SMS-bridge, and in-app channels. Confirm that each channel acknowledges delivery within its SLA window, that deduplication keys prevent double alerts when an upstream bulletin is reissued, and that the regional throttle for the Marrow Valley zone is enabled. Record all findings in the shared audit log before closing the item. The accountable owner for this fan-out stage is listed immediately below.

approver of bawig-bahop = Norir Istion Jordor Belael